The canada book fund cbf ensures access to a diverse range of canadianauthored books nationally and internationally, by fostering a strong book industry that publishes and markets. Typically, book grant programs are tied to specific foundation, government, or charitable organization programs with established criteria, or are based on project specific funding to support the a particular type of literature. The code of federal regulations cfr annual edition is the codification of the general and permanent rules published in the federal register by the departments and agencies of the federal government the online cfr is a joint project authorized by the publisher, the national archives and records administrations nara office of the federal.
